Day 1: Explore Downtown
Toronto, Canada
8:00AM
Breakfast at St. Lawrence Market
Start your day with a delicious breakfast at the bustling St. Lawrence Market, known for its fresh local produce and gourmet foods.
Take the subway to King Station and walk 10 minutes.
CAD20, 1.5 hours
10:00AM
CN Tower Observation Deck
After breakfast, head to the iconic CN Tower for breathtaking views of the city from its observation deck.
Walk 15 minutes from St. Lawrence Market.
CAD38, 2 hours
12:30PM
Lunch at 360 Restaurant
Enjoy lunch atop the CN Tower at the 360 Restaurant, offering a revolving view of the city.
Already in CN Tower.
CAD60, 1.5 hours
2:00PM
Ripley's Aquarium of Canada
Explore the underwater world at Ripley's Aquarium, located close to the CN Tower.
A 5-minute walk from the CN Tower.
CAD40, 2 hours
4:30PM
Stroll through Harbourfront Centre
Walk along the waterfront at Harbourfront Centre, enjoying the parks and art galleries.
10 minutes on foot from the aquarium.
Free, 1.5 hours
6:00PM
Dinner at Against the Grain
Wrap up your day with dinner at Against the Grain, which features a patio that overlooks the water.
Located in Harbourfront Centre.
CAD50, 1.5 hours

Day 5: Day Trip to Niagara Falls
Niagara Falls, Canada
7:00AM
Breakfast at Tim Hortons
Grab a quick breakfast at Tim Hortons before your day trip to Niagara Falls.
Nearby your accommodation.
CAD10, 1 hour
8:00AM
Travel to Niagara Falls
Take a GO Transit train or rent a car to travel to the magnificent Niagara Falls.
Board GO Transit from Union Station.
CAD20, 2 hours
10:00AM
Niagara Falls Sightseeing
Arrive at Niagara Falls and spend the morning admiring the breathtaking natural wonder.
Follow the signs to the viewpoints.
Free, 2 hours
12:30PM
Lunch at Queen Stella Restaurant
Enjoy a casual lunch at Queen Stella, offering views of the falls.
Short walk from the falls.
CAD40, 1.5 hours
2:00PM
Hornblower Niagara Cruises
Take a boat tour on the Hornblower to get up close to the cascades of Niagara Falls.
Board the boat at the main dock.
CAD30, 1.5 hours
4:00PM
Explore Niagara Parks
Stroll through Niagara Parks, enjoying the beautiful greenery and scenic views.
Walk along the paths in the area.
Free, 2 hours
6:30PM
Dinner at The Keg Steakhouse + Bar
Savour a delightful steak dinner at The Keg, overlooking the falls.
Short walk from Niagara Parks.
CAD60, 2 hours
8:30PM
Return to Toronto
Head back to Toronto either by train or car after a memorable day.
Retrace your route back.
CAD20, 2 hours
